Today's foreign currency exchange rate: what is the price of dollars, euros and pounds?
Kathmandu. Nepal Rastra Bank has determined the official exchange rate of foreign currency for today. According to the Central Bank, today the buying rate of one US dollar is 150 rupees 88 paise and the selling rate is 151 rupees 48 paise.
Similarly, the buying rate of European Euro One is set at 175 rupees 10 paise and the selling rate is set at 175 rupees 79 paise, while the buying rate of UK Pound Sterling is set at 203 rupees 65 paise and the selling rate is 204 rupees 46 paise.
